La Prensa Foundation Student of the Month
January 2010

Tammy Kothe-Ramsey - Brief Biography

Student of the MonthTammy Kothe-Ramsey is the recipient of the January 2010 La Prensa Foundation Student of the Month Scholarship and will receive an award of $500 from the La Prensa Foundation founded by Amelia “Millie” and Tino Duran. Tammy is currently enrolled for fourteen semester hours and has a cumulative GPA of 3.87.  Tammy is also a recipient of the President’s Honors.

Ms. Kothe-Ramsey is a first generation college student who returned after a 21 year break to pursue Psychology.  Her career goal is to pursue her own practice in clinical and forensic psychology and plans to transfer to Texas State upon graduating from SAC.

Ms. Kothe-Ramsey is currently President of the Psychology Club, Vice President of Student Government.  She is also a participant in the Student Leadership Institute Tier II and a graduate of Tier I.  Ms. Kothe-Ramsey is currently involved with a charter initiative of Psi Beta (a National Honor Society in Psychology for Community and Junior Colleges) and serves as the Treasurer. She is also a member of Phi Theta Kappa.

With all that she is also a wife of 6 years and proud mother of 3 children.  Ms. Kothe-Ramsey owns South Texas Computer Consulting, which is an IT consulting firm, and is also a Mary Kay Beauty Consultant.

She is an active member of All Believer’s Chapel and enjoys volunteering with many different organizations.
